1. Understanding the Average Costs
The price of a round-trip flight from Shanghai to Luanda can vary widely depending on several factors, including the time of year, airline, and how far in advance you book. On average, you might expect to pay anywhere from $1,200 to $2,500 for a direct or connecting flight. 💸
Direct flights are rare due to the long distance and limited demand, so most travelers will need to make at least one stop. Popular layover cities include Dubai, Doha, and Johannesburg. Each additional stop can affect the total cost, so it’s worth comparing different routes to find the best deal. 🛫
2. Seasonal Variations and Booking Tips
Like most international flights, the cost of traveling from Shanghai to Luanda can fluctuate significantly based on the season. Peak travel times, such as during Chinese New Year or summer holidays, can drive prices up. Conversely, booking during the shoulder seasons (late spring and early fall) might offer savings. 📅
To get the best deal, it’s recommended to book your flight at least three months in advance. Also, consider signing up for fare alerts from airlines and travel websites to catch last-minute sales or promotions. Remember, flexibility with your travel dates can also lead to significant savings. 🎯
3. Additional Costs and Considerations
While the flight itself is a major expense, don’t forget about other costs associated with international travel, such as airport taxes, baggage fees, and visa requirements. Angola requires a visa for Chinese citizens, which adds another layer of planning and potential costs. 🇦🇴
Also, consider the cost of staying in Luanda, which can be high due to its status as a major economic hub. Planning ahead and booking accommodations in advance can help manage these costs. Lastly, ensure your travel insurance covers you for the entire duration of your stay, especially given the unique health and safety considerations in Angola. 🚑
